
First Aid at Work Requalification Training
This course will provide an update to the knowledge of those employees who have previously completed a first aid at work training course. First aiders who hold a certificate that has expired must complete a full first aid at work training course.
2 Days
On completion of the course delegates will be able to:
• Manage an incident
• Priorities of first aid
• Identify the legal duties of employers
• Demonstrate the treatment of an unconscious casualty
• Conduct resuscitation / CPR You will also learn how to deal with:
• Heart attacks
• Choking
• Asphyxiation
• Shock
• Bleeding
• Fractures
• Burns
• Eye injuries
• Poisoning and exposure to harmful substances
• Minor and major illnesses
• Common workplace injuries
• The correct use and management of first aid kits
• Appropriate record keeping
This course contains 5 practical and 2 theory assessments. Upon successful completion, delegates will be awarded a certificate that is valid for 3 years, within which time requalification is required.
